Nigeria Customs Service Salary Structure 2023: Entry-Level and Other Levels

Sponsored Links

The Nigeria Customs Service (NCS) is a federal government agency responsible for the collection of custom duties and taxes, as well as the prevention of smuggling and other illegal activities at the country’s borders.

It is a paramilitary organization with a well-defined salary structure for its officers and men.

Entry-Level Salary

The entry-level salary for a Customs Officer in Nigeria is ₦483,014 – ₦567,065 per annum.

This is for officers in the Inspectorate Cadre, who are typically those with a secondary school diploma or an ordinary diploma.

Other Levels

The salary structure for other levels in the NCS is as follows:

Assistant Superintendent of Customs (II) Officer: ₦888,956 – ₦988,991

Assistant Superintendent of Customs (I) Officer: ₦1,012,562 – ₦1,143,539

Deputy Superintendent Customs (DSC): ₦1,094,027 – ₦1,252,038

Superintendent of Customs (SC): ₦1,211,745 – ₦1,374,508

Chief Superintendent of Customs (CSC): ₦1,344,292 – ₦1,520,305

Assistant Comptroller of Customs (AC): ₦1,490,074 – ₦1,677,931

Deputy Comptroller of Customs (DC): ₦1,651,027 – ₦1,848,531

Comptroller of Customs (CC): ₦1,824,144 – ₦2,032,011

Assistant Comptroller-General of Customs (ACG): ₦2,009,557 – ₦2,227,516

Deputy Comptroller-General of Customs (DCG): ₦2,208,339 – ₦2,437,119

Comptroller-General of Customs (CGC): ₦2,420,305 – ₦2,660,408

FAQs

What are the benefits of working for the NCS?

In addition to a competitive salary, NCS officers and men enjoy a number of other benefits, including:

Health insurance

Pension benefits

Housing allowance

Transportation allowance

Uniform allowance

Risk allowance

What are the requirements for joining the NCS?

To join the NCS, you must be a Nigerian citizen between the ages of 18 and 35. You must also have a minimum of a secondary school diploma or an ordinary diploma.

How do I apply to join the NCS?

To apply to join the NCS, you must visit the NCS website and download the application form. Once you have completed the form, you can submit it to the NCS headquarters in Abuja or to any of the zonal offices.

What is the NCS recruitment process like?

The NCS recruitment process typically consists of a written exam, an oral interview, and a medical examination. Successful candidates will be offered admission into the NCS Training College.
